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 4

The board approved and put into effect revised bylaws in june of 2025.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The board receives a copy of the federal form 990 and all the schedules. All of the board's questions are answered to the board's satisfaction before filing.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Board members are required to disclose any actual or potential conflict of interest to the full board for review. The board votes whether to accept conflicts as disclosed or, if material, whether to mitigate through cessation of activities or resignation by the board member.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

The board has appointed a compensation committee which looks at comparable non-profit data in determining compensation of the ceo and key employees.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 18

The form 990 is made available upon request and on guidestar - a third party website.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The audited financial statements are made available upon request.

Financial Statement Notes

PART X, LINE 2:

Cofs is exempt from federal and state income tax under the provisions of section 170(b)(1)(a)(vi) of the internal revenue code and is classified as a section 501(c)(3) organization. Generally accepted accounting principles in the united states require cofs to examine its tax positions for uncertain positions. Cofs is not aware of any tax positions that are more likely than not to change in the next 12 months, or that would not sustain an examination by applicable taxing authorities. Cofs' policy is to recognize penalties and interest as incurred in its statement of activities as a component of operating expenses, and total $0 for the years ended june 30, 2025 and 2024. Cofs' federal and state income tax returns are subject to examination by the applicable tax authorities, generally for three years after the later of the original or extended due date.
